理解Linux中的shutdown、poweroff、halt和reboot命令

系统 Linux
在本篇中,我们会向你解释 shutdown、poweroff、halt 以及 reboot 命令。我们会解释清楚当你用那些可用的选项执行的时候它们实际做了什么。

[[193040]]

在本篇中,我们会向你解释 shutdown、poweroff、halt 以及 reboot 命令。我们会解释清楚当你用那些可用的选项执行的时候它们实际做了什么。

如果你想深入 Linux 服务器管理,那么为了有效和可靠的服务器管理,这些重要的 Linux 命令你需要完全理解。

通常上,当你想要关闭或者重启你的机器时,你会运行下面之一的命令:

shutdown 命令

shutdown 会给系统计划一个时间关机。它可以被用于停止、关机、重启机器。

你可以指定一个时间字符串(通常是 now 或者用 hh:mm 指定小时/分钟)作为***个参数。额外地,你也可以设置一个广播信息在系统关闭前发送给所有已登录的用户。

重要:如果使用了时间参数,系统关机前 5 分钟,会创建 /run/nologin 文件。以确保没有人可以再登录。

shutdown 命令示例:

  1. # shutdown 
  2. # shutdown now 
  3. # shutdown 13:20   
  4. # shutdown -p now  ### 关闭机器 
  5. # shutdown -H now  ### 停止机器       
  6. # shutdown -r09:35 ### 在 09:35am 重启机器 

要取消即将进行的关机,只要输入下面的命令:

  1. # shutdown -c 

halt 命令

halt 通知硬件来停止所有的 CPU 功能,但是仍然保持通电。你可以用它使系统处于低层维护状态。

注意在有些情况会它会完全关闭系统。下面是 halt 命令示例:

  1. # halt             ### 停止机器 
  2. # halt -p          ### 关闭机器 
  3. # halt --reboot    ### 重启机器 

poweroff 命令

poweroff 会发送一个 ACPI 信号来通知系统关机。

下面是 poweroff 命令示例:

  1. # poweroff           ### 关闭机器 
  2. # poweroff --halt    ### 停止机器 
  3. # poweroff --reboot  ### 重启机器 

reboot 命令

reboot 通知系统重启。

  1. # reboot           ### 重启机器 
  2. # reboot --halt    ### 停止机器 
  3. # reboot -p        ### 关闭机器 

就是这样了!如先前提到的,理解这些命令能够有效并可靠地在多用户环境下管理 Linux 服务器。你有一些额外的想法么?在评论区留言与我们分享。 

责任编辑:庞桂玉 来源: Linux中国
相关推荐

2023-12-10 12:43:30

Linux系统命令

2017-05-31 13:26:43

Linux服务器关机自定义消息

2009-12-25 16:39:24

Linux关机重启命令

2010-06-24 17:11:01

Linux chkco

2011-08-23 14:21:16

poweroff中文man

2011-08-23 15:14:35

reboot中文man

2011-08-16 10:03:43

halt中文man

2009-10-22 16:00:37

Linux基本命令

2009-04-09 17:22:23

Linuxshutdown系统

2009-12-23 10:22:29

Halt关机命令

2009-08-03 11:54:34

linux at命令linux at命令详cron

2010-06-30 10:39:45

Linux SNMP

2019-04-12 14:26:17

Linux命令文件

2019-12-10 09:53:27

LinuxCacheBuffer

2010-04-14 18:23:06

Unix操作系统

2023-12-21 13:59:41

2021-06-15 16:11:51

Linux手册页

2009-08-11 10:30:00

linux中du命令参linux命令行参数linux命令行

2023-03-01 23:53:30

Linuxshutdown进程

2011-01-13 09:44:19

Linuxsudo技巧
点赞
收藏

51CTO技术栈公众号